/* * Open Source Physics software is free software as described near the bottom of this code file. * * For additional information and documentation on Open Source Physics please see: * <http://www.opensourcephysics.org/> */ package org.opensourcephysics.display.axes; import java.awt.Color; import java.awt.Graphics; import org.opensourcephysics.display.DrawingPanel; /** * PolarAxes defines common polar coordinate methods. * * @author W. Christian */ public interface PolarAxes extends DrawableAxes { /** * Sets the spacing of the radial gridlines. * @param dr */ public void setDeltaR(double dr); /** * Automatically sets the spacing of the radial gridlines. * @param dr */ public void autospaceRings(boolean autoscale); /** * Gets the spacing of the radial gridlines. */ public double getDeltaR(); /** * Sets the spacing of the radial gridlines. * @param dtheta in degree */ public void setDeltaTheta(double dtheta); /** * Gets the spacing of the radial gridlines. */ public double getDeltaTheta(); /** * Draws the rings for the polar plot. The ring spacing used will depend on the resolution and the autoscale flag. * @param panel * @param g * * @return double the ring spacing that was used */ public double drawRings(double rmax, DrawingPanel panel, Graphics g); /** * Draws the spokes for the polar plot. * @param panel * @param g */ public void drawSpokes(double rmax, DrawingPanel panel, Graphics g); /** * Sets the interior background color. */ public void setInteriorBackground(Color color); } /* * Open Source Physics software is free software; you can redistribute * it and/or modify it under the terms of the GNU General Public License (GPL) as * published by the Free Software Foundation; either version 2 of the License, * or(at your option) any later version. * * Code that uses any portion of the code in the org.opensourcephysics package * or any subpackage (subdirectory) of this package must must also be be released * under the GNU GPL license. * * This software is distributed in the hope that it will be useful, * but WITHOUT ANY WARRANTY; without even the implied warranty of * MERCHANTABILITY or FITNESS FOR A PARTICULAR PURPOSE.
